LT80 Stalls out past half throttle
Background: I rebuilt and cleaned the carb with stock jets because it would not run without the choke on, and the quad came with a rebuild kit. It fired right up after putting it all back together. I can ride it (mostly) around the yard but when I get near half throttle, it bogs down. If I hold the throttle in, it dies, if I let it go, it goes back to idle just fine.
I screwed around a bit with the needle but couldn't get it to really go.
Spark is good, compression seems great but I don't have a gauge. I pulled the air filter and the previous owner apparently didn't soak the filter but there wasn't much in the intake that would indicate it was leaking. I was going to reassemble with the air filter soaked as it should be but ran out of time tonight.
Suggestions?

Took me three weeks to get back to this, but I pulled the carb apart and soaked it in cleaner, reassembled, runs like a maniac. I can't honestly believe that a 80cc engine thats 12 years old will haul my butt down the road like it does.
Now the idle speed is too high but thats an easy fix.
